In the evolving UK property market, buyers increasingly prioritize specific features that enhance value and appeal. Key among these are off-street parking and energy efficiency. Off-street parking can increase a property's value significantly, often adding 10% or more in cities like London. Energy efficiency has gained importance due to rising energy costs and environmental considerations; improving a property's EPC rating can lead to substantial value increases. Basic enhancements for both parking and energy rating can be cost-effective strategies for sellers looking to attract buyers and achieve quicker sales.
Increasing the EPC rating from an F to a C can add 15% to the price of your home, according to Rightmove, which will add £55,000 to the average UK house.
Off-street parking is the first thing buyers and renters look for. According to one recent study, a driveway adds 10% to a property's value in London, or £52,995.
